How they compare
Honduras currently reports 0.7366 against 0.7301 in Costa Rica, a difference of 0.0065.
Across all 9 years both countries report, Costa Rica has been ahead every year.
Costa Rica ranks 9th and Honduras ranks 8th of 25 countries.
Costa Rica has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Costa Rica | Honduras |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.7505 | 0.5205 | 0.2301 | Costa Rica |
| 2010s | 0.731 | 0.5835 | 0.1474 | Costa Rica |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
